Strange request maybe, but does anyone in middle TN know of any old chicken barns that are not being used and may have a contact? As many know I shoot Rimfire Benchrest and we have various venues around the southeast where we shoot indoors during the fall and winter and many of them are old chicken barns. It wouldn’t have to be, but it needs to be able to have room for 50 yards and some room for a cleaning area. I would like to see if I can find somewhere within say an hour of Nashville (preferably south) where I could lease one of these old buildings to hold matches. I’ll be glad of course to discuss all details with anyone who may have more info. if you happen to know of somewhere that could be a possibility I would appreciate any info. Please PM if you do. I didn’t measure, but I would say 1” outside to outside on the norm. Depends on ammo mostly. Could do better on a case by case basis, or worse. That’s real talk, not this guns a tack driver. I shoot rimfire benchrest competitively, so always laugh at people’s talking about group sizes that are in no way realistic.
